    I believe most folks that run 35's look for 3.75 BS. So I'd have to run 1.25 spacers to clear. I don't think there would be an issue with the control arms it would be more of a clearing the body mount situation. Also in order to run 35's you'll need to cut your fenders too.

    I agree, I've only had experience with 3 tires on my Tacomas. I've driven other rigs with many other brands of tires but I can only really speak for the 3 I've run on my Tacos. Stock Rugged Fails, Toyo Open Country M/T's and the ST Maxx.

    Out of those 3 the Coops are superior. I'd like to run the STT Pros, but it's one of those things where you don't wanna mess up a good thing.
